ECRR Concept of the Week (6-14-07):


A great way to show children a connection between what you are reading and what they are hearing is by following the text with your finger. This shows them that it is the words that are being read and not the pictures. Also, don't hesitate to point out words that are repeated often. These words can be called "popcorn" words and consist of small but important repetitive words: the, and, as, I, me, my... These will be some of the first words your children learn to recognize when they begin to read. -Amy Dawson, Youth Services Librarian, Catawba County Library System
